Safety precautions
- Surfaces sanitised between seatings
- Common areas deep cleaned daily
- Digital, disposable or sanitised menu provided
- Sanitiser or wipes provided for customers
- Sealed or wrapped utensils used
- Limited number of seated diners
- Distancing maintained in common areas
- Extra space between tables
- Waiting staff wear masks
- Sick staff prohibited in the workplace

We enjoyed our meal and the server, Ahmed, was very helpful. One other note, though, is that it's primarily a Turkish restaurant, vs. Greek. There are some excellent Greek items on the menu, such as the moussaka, however, it's not Greek the way Nostos in Tysons is. For a Turkish place, it's 5-star.

Yayla Bistro does offer delivery in partnership with Postmates. Yayla Bistro also offers takeaway which you can order by calling the restaurant at (703) 533-5600.
Yayla Bistro is rated 4.7 stars by 639 OpenTable diners.
